Benoxaprofen is a non-steroidal anti-inflammatory drug. It was marketed by Eli Lilly and Company under the brand name Oraflex in the US and as Opren in Europe. Lilly suspended sales of Oraflex in 1982 after reports from the British government and the U.S. Food and Drug Administration of adverse effects and deaths linked to the drug. Benoxaprofen
Benoxaprofen (LRCL 3794) is a nonsteroidal anti-inflammatory agent that blocks the biosynthesis of inflammatory mediators such as leukotrienes and prostaglandins by inhibiting 5-LOX, PGH2 synthase and cytochrome P-450. Benoxaprofen exhibits significant toxicity: it not only alters cellular redox status, uncouples oxidative phosphorylation and disrupts calcium ion homeostasis, but also causes liver injury through the formation of covalent adducts between its active metabolites and hepatic proteins. Benoxaprofen shows strong phototoxicity under ultraviolet irradiation, and induces erythrocyte lysis, mast cell degranulation and histamine release. Benperidol
Benperidol is an antipsychotic medication primarily used for the treatment of severe psychiatric disorders. Benperidol is a highly potent butyrophenone antipsychotic. It works by blocking dopamine receptors, particularly D2 receptors, in the brain. This action helps to reduce the symptoms of psychosis, such as hallucinations and delusions, by decreasing the effects of dopamine, a neurotransmitter involved in mood and behavior regulation. Benperidol is primarily indicated for the treatment of severe psychotic disorders, such as schizophrenia. It is particularly used in cases where other antipsychotic medications have not been effective or are contraindicated. Due to its potency, benperidol is often reserved for cases where high efficacy is required.
